Abstract

The present study was conducted on: I- Sixteen patients with recently discovered CRF due to variable kidney disease under conservative treatment only (predialysis group) and seventeen patients on maintenance hemodialysis beside conservative therapy (hemodialysis group). Both group were selected randomly from inpatients of Nephrology and Internal Medicine Departments of Mansoura University Hospital. On clinical background, none of the uremic patients had endocrinal, pancreatic, liver or gastrointestinal diseases or other associated diseases that affect assessment of gut hormones. Conservative therapy included phosphate and protein-restricted diet, multivitamins, calcium supplements, non adrenergic blocker antihypertensives. No antiacids nor phosphate binder were allowed during the study. The hemodialysis group (10 males and 7 females) had mean age 45.3 5±6. 91 years. The predialysis group (9 males and 7 females) had mean age 41.3±4.7 years. II- Ten healthy controls (6 males and 4 females) were studied as a control group. They were matched in mean age 45±2.26 years and body mass index with uremic patients.
